#222284 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#222284 is composed of 13.3% red, 13.3%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.2% cyan, 74.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.2% black. It has a hue angle of 240 degrees, a saturation of 59% and a lightness of 32.5%. #222284 color hex could be obtained by blending #4444ff with #000009.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

Shades and Tints of #222284

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020207 is the darkest color, while #f7f7f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#222284

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4f4f57 is the less saturated color, while #0202a4 is the most saturated one.
